Quick heads-up on Pinwheel UI versioning: we cut a minor release every sprint, and anything touching component props needs a changeset file in the PR. No changeset, no merge — the bot will nag you. Majors are rare and go through the design council first. The full policy, with examples of what counts as breaking, lives on the internal page below.

wiki page, bahip-yahip: https://grafana.qirvanlabs.corp/browse/display/projects/cc3a1b9dbfc9

### Runbook: InkMill Markdown Pipeline — Renderer Stall

If rendered previews stop updating, first check the InkMill worker queue depth; a stall above five minutes means the sanitizer stage is wedged. Drain the queue with `inkmill drain --safe`, then restart workers one at a time to preserve cache warmth. Record the restart in the incident log, and include the build token printed below.

trace token, bawig-yageg: htk6_3563df

Handover — Brickline incremental builds. Contractor takes over the Brickline static site pipeline. Rebuilds are incremental: only pages with changed content hashes get regenerated. Cache lives in the Stonevault bucket; never wipe it manually or you force a full 40-minute rebuild. Deploy gate needs the maintainer keyring, which is sealed. To unseal the keyring on first use, enter the recovery passphrase below.

strongbox words: druvan-lamys-eliius-jorax-istox-soreth-ulays-gilix-ralix-oliiel-norwyn-casvan-praius

Ticket QMX-412: Compaction vault locked on Quenchline broker 3. While reviewing the log-compaction patch, I found the segment-key vault sealed itself after repeated checksum mismatches during tombstone pruning. Compaction is paused; retention is fine for ~48h. Reviewer: please verify the pruning offsets in the patch before we unseal. To unseal, the on-call runbook says to supply the vault recovery passphrase, which is:

recovery phrase for bawep-kagag: drumir-zorok-kaswyn-praix-tamdor-juleth-quenath-casion-sorvan